Cognizant Technology Solutions (NASDAQ: CTSH) stands as a prominent player in the Information Technology Services industry, offering a wide array of consulting, technology, and outsourcing services. With a market capitalization of $40.06 billion, Cognizant has cemented its position as a key contender in the technology sector, not just in North America but globally.

Currently trading at $81.27, CTSH’s price has seen a minor dip of 0.54, reflecting a -0.01% change. However, the stock remains within its 52-week range of $64.26 to $90.70, suggesting resilience amidst market fluctuations. The company’s valuation metrics indicate a forward P/E ratio of 15.01, which may allure investors looking for growth at a reasonable price point in the tech sector.

Cognizant’s financial performance is underscored by a robust revenue growth rate of 7.50% and an impressive Return on Equity (ROE) of 16.61%, signaling strong profitability and efficient management. The company also boasts a free cash flow of nearly $2 billion, which provides it with flexibility for strategic investments, potential acquisitions, or shareholder returns.

For income-focused investors, Cognizant offers a dividend yield of 1.53%, with a conservative payout ratio of 25.47%, ensuring sustainability in its dividend policy. Such financial health is further echoed by the company’s earnings per share (EPS) of 4.75.

Analyst sentiment towards Cognizant is predominantly neutral, with 20 hold ratings, 6 buy ratings, and a single sell rating. The average target price stands at $86.76, offering a potential upside of 6.76% from current levels. This, combined with the technical indicators such as a 50-day moving average of $75.99 and a 200-day moving average of $77.91, suggests a stable upward trend, despite a current RSI of 40.23 indicating the stock is approaching oversold territory.

Cognizant’s diverse service portfolio, encompassing artificial intelligence, digital engineering, cloud solutions, and AI-led automation, positions the company well to capitalize on the increasing demand for digital transformation across various industries. These offerings address the needs of sectors ranging from healthcare and financial services to manufacturing and communications, providing a broad base for revenue generation and growth.
